Introduction to Salsa On2 - Pre-requisite to Salsa 1
Journey into the world of Salsa On2!
No previous experience required
An open level class for students interested in learning the basics of On2 timing, music breakdown, mechanics of movement, and more
This course is a great prerequisite/complimentary class to Salsa 1 for absolute beginners, and the perfect course for those who are familiar with On1 and interested in transitioning and exploring the world of On2
Recommended time to learn: 6-12 classes
Salsa 1 - Intro Beginner
Some experience in Salsa On2 is recommended (Pre-requisite course)
Develop a solid foundation and understanding of the basics of Salsa (basic, timing, cross body lead, basic turns)
Each class will introduce and explore a new Salsa step to develop shines and partner work technique
Recommended time to learn: 6-12 classes
Salsa 2 - transition to intermediate
Take your Salsa basic to the next level!
Geared at those comfortable with Salsa On2 Basics (basic, timing, cross-body lead, basic turns)
Build on Level 1 material to further explore shines and partner work sequences. Each class will reinforce timing, shines and partner work technique
Learn how to link steps and turn patterns into sequences to develop social dance mechanics
Recommended time to learn: 3-4 months

Bachata Level 1 - Intro Beginner
No previous dance experience or partner required
Develop a solid foundation and understanding of the basics of Bachata (basic, timing, weight transfer, key steps, basic turns)
Each class will introduce and explore a new Bachata step to develop footwork and partner work technique
Basics of musical instrumentation will be explored. Train your ear to understand Bachata music better!
Recommended time to learn: 6-12 classes
Bachata Level 2 - Transition to intermediate
Take your Bachata basics to the next level!
Introduction of footwork, body movement and isolations, and turn pattern combinations
Build on Level 1 material to explore new principles of weight shift, balance, coordination, timing, and musicality
Learn how to link steps and turn patterns into sequences to develop social dance mechanics
Musical instrumentation and interpretation will be explored. Train your ear to be more musical!
Further weight shift, balance, coordination, timing, and musicality will be explored in this level
Recommended time to learn: 3-4 months, or endless fun - new combinations taught every week!

Social Dance Technique and Etiquette
Journey into the world of Social Dancing!
Open level class for students interested in learning and refining important technical aspects of dance
This class will tackle some of the general sore points for dancers:
Styling, Body Movement and Mechanics, Spin Technique, as well as explore key aspects of how to navigate the social dance scene as a lead/follow
Each class will focus on a specific component/area of dance technique and etiquette
An exploration into some of the dos and don’ts of the social dance community, including spatial awareness, dance safety, consent, floor practice, lead-follow responsibilities and more.
Applicable to either Salsa or Bachata
